Comprehensive Definitions & Senses
2 senses- 1
To exercise authority, control, or influence over; to rule.
"The elected officials govern the city and make decisions on behalf of the residents." - 2
To conduct the policy, actions, and affairs of a state, organization, or people.
"The organization is governed by a board of directors who set the strategic direction."

Linguistic Origin & Historical Etymology
The word 'govern' originates from the Old French 'governer', which in turn comes from the Latin 'gubernare', meaning 'to direct or steer'. The term has evolved through various languages and historical contexts, maintaining its core meaning related to authority and control.

View all stories →How Are Palisade Cells Adapted for Photosynthesis (and Why Are They Called 'Palisade')?
Palisade mesophyll cells are column-shaped, densely packed with chloroplasts, and positioned near the leaf's upper surface to maximize light absorption for photosynthesis. Their name comes from the French word for a defensive fence of wooden stakes, referencing their tightly aligned, upright cellular structure.
